0% found this document useful (0 votes)
23 views1 page

Programming Coursework - Marking Scheme

This document outlines a marking scheme for an annual programming coursework. It evaluates students on problem definition, providing an algorithm or flowchart, and implementation of a computer program. For problem definition, up to 2 marks are given for describing the problem scope. The algorithm or flowchart is worth 4 marks for a complete and readable solution. Implementation of the computer program is evaluated across multiple criteria for a total of 24 marks, including classes, methods, input/output, and control structures. Special design features can earn up to 2 additional marks. The total marks are divided by 15 and rounded to the nearest integer, comprising the final grade of 15 marks or less.

Uploaded by

Leo
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
23 views1 page

Programming Coursework - Marking Scheme

This document outlines a marking scheme for an annual programming coursework. It evaluates students on problem definition, providing an algorithm or flowchart, and implementation of a computer program. For problem definition, up to 2 marks are given for describing the problem scope. The algorithm or flowchart is worth 4 marks for a complete and readable solution. Implementation of the computer program is evaluated across multiple criteria for a total of 24 marks, including classes, methods, input/output, and control structures. Special design features can earn up to 2 additional marks. The total marks are divided by 15 and rounded to the nearest integer, comprising the final grade of 15 marks or less.

Uploaded by

Leo
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 1

Computing Curriculum

_________________________________________________________________________________________
FORM 4 ANNUAL
PROGRAMMING COURSEWORK MARKING SCHEME
Maximum Actual
Criteria for Assessment
Mark Mark
Problem Definition:
Description of the scope of the problem to be tackled 2
Solution of the problem:
Algorithm (flowchart or pseudocode) 4 `
Computer listing of program involving
Declaration of user-defined classes 2
Creation of objects from defined classes 2
Simple methods 3
Input and output statements 2
Assignment expressions 2
Decision construct 3
Looping construct 3
Implementation of an array 3
Inline documentation 2
Special design features 2
TOTAL 30
TOTAL/15 (rounded to nearest integer) 15

Guidelines for awarding marks:

Problem Definition ______________________________


Description of the scope of the problem to be
tackled [2] Class:
A complete and clear aim and any additional
relevant details ______________________________

Solution of the problem


Algorithm (flowchart or pseudocode) [4]
Award full 4 marks for a complete, readable,
language-independent and easy-to-follow ______________________________
algorithm
Signature:
Computer listing [24]
As per marking scheme above ______________________________
Special design features: Marks are to be
awarded for an adequate implementation of any
special features included in the program (good Date:
user interface, use of advanced constructs and ______________________________
algorithms, etc).

Revised June 2011 Page 29

You might also like

p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y